Timo P. Blomqvist (born January 23, 1961 in Helsinki, Finland) is a former Finnish ice hockey player. Chosen 89th overall in the 1980 NHL Entry Draft by the Washington Capitals, Blomqvist also played briefly for the New Jersey Devils before he returned to play hockey in Europe for good. He played junior hockey with Jokerit Helsinki and played for Finland at the 1977. 1978, and the 1979 World Junior Ice Hockey Championships, making the all-star teams in 1978 & 1979. That le his being drafted by the Capitals.
